WebFinancial integration is a phenomenon in which financial markets in neighboring, regional and/or global economies are closely linked together. Various forms of actual financial integration include: Information sharing among financial institutions; sharing of best practices among financial institutions; sharing of cutting edge technologies ...

Rather, arts integration is an approach to teaching that is embedded in one's daily practice. An "approach to teaching" refers to how something is taught rather than what is taught. perks to negotiate with lower salary offerWebintegration noun [U] (MIXING) C1 the action or process of successfully joining or mixing … perks to working for google
